While at the optometrist, I mentioned that   my distance vision seemed to be improving and wondered why that might be.  I was told  that when a person is developing cataracts the improvement sometimes happens so-good news/bad news.  I knew I was getting to that stage though so it wasn't a surprise.
What happened later in the day certainly was.  Just before 7 .00 p.m. I kept seeing what looked like a hair strand or wisps of smoke like substance floating near the top of my head.  I couldn't figure out what it was and kept swiping at it.  Finally realized it was my eyes.  Off to the optometrist again today, somewhat concerned about what was happening.
Apparently, the liquidy ball that is behind the eye has a tendency to change shape as a person ages.  Mine had done so sufficiently that it pulled loose from one of the three 'tethers' (my word).  Nothing needs to be done unless certain symptoms occur and then it is immediate attention.

I made a dozen muffins late last week and cooked them in my electric skillet.  I put a rack on the bottom, sat the muffin pan on top, and replaced the skillet lid.  They cooked beautifully and were, in fact, moister than usual  because of the steam generated.  I am going to try cookies next.
It is nice to be able to do a bit of baking without heating up the house.

Today has been one of those wonderful late spring days we have been waiting for.  Still buggy but it is getting less now that the dragonflies are arriving.  We have learnt to tell what is going to happen by the arrival of various factors: blackflies come with the trilliums and go when you have a few days of really hot weather.  Mosquitos come a week or so after the blackflies and stay most of the summer but lessen considerably when the dragonflies arrive.  Deerflies come in the fall and stay until the snow flies.

I have a raisin cookie recipe which I have always liked making as it results in approx. 12 dozen good sized cookies.  However, as we no longer eat wheat and have cut way down on starch and sugar, I haven't made it in a couple of years.  Today, I substituted butter for lard, coconut sugar for white and I use chickpea flour in place of the regular.  I only did have the recipe just in case but they did turn out quite nice.  I think I will try honey next time instead of sugar.
It is nice to be able to have some 'treat' foods that are somewhat healthy and I love experimenting with ingredients.
